Combined Detection of Preoperative Serum Calcitonin and Carcinoembryonic Antigen in Medullary Thyroid Carcinoma: A Retrospective Multicenter Cohort Study

open access: yesHealth Care Science, Volume 5, Issue 3, Page 223-230, June 2026.
Compared with the detection of either marker alone, the combined detection of calcitonin (Ctn) and carcinoembryonic antigen (CEA) improved the diagnostic accuracy for medullary thyroid cancer (MTC) but did not enhance the positive predictive value (PPV).
